Key Ingredients & Substitutions

Cream Cheese: Cream cheese is the base for this dip, giving it creaminess. If you’re looking for a lighter option, you can substitute with Greek yogurt or ricotta cheese, though it might change the flavor slightly.

Crab Meat: I love lump crab meat for its quality, but feel free to use imitation crab for a budget-friendly choice. It’s still tasty! For a vegetarian option, you could try using chopped artichokes instead.

Sour Cream & Mayonnaise: Both add richness. If you need a healthier version, swap them for low-fat alternatives, or use plain yogurt combined with a little olive oil.

Cheese: Mozzarella or Monterey Jack gives a great melt. If you’re feeling adventurous, try pepper jack for a kick! You can also use vegan cheese for a dairy-free option.

How Do You Make Crispy Wonton Chips?

Making crispy wonton chips is super easy and takes just a few minutes. Here’s how to do it:

  • Start by cutting the wonton wrappers into triangles. You can also use squares if you prefer.
  • Heat vegetable oil in a deep skillet or fryer to about 350°F (175°C). A deep frying thermometer helps ensure the right temperature!
  • Fry the cut wonton pieces in batches. Fry until golden brown and crispy, which takes about 1-2 minutes.
  • Using a slotted spoon, transfer the chips to a plate lined with paper towels to absorb excess oil. Sprinkle with salt while they’re still hot.

These chips are perfect for dipping and can be stored in an airtight container for a few days—if they last that long!

Crab Rangoon Dip With Crispy Wonton Chips

Ingredients You’ll Need:

For the Dip:

  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up crab meat (lump or imitation, drained well)
  • 1/2 cup sour cream
  • 1/2 cup mayonnaise
  • 1 tsp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 tsp soy sauce
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• 1 tsp onion powder
  • 1/2 tsp sugar
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ella or Monterey Jack cheese
  • 2 green onions, thinly sliced (plus extra for garnish)

For the Crispy Wonton Chips:

  • 24 wonton wrappers
  • Vegetable oil, for frying the wontons

Optional:

  • Sweet chili sauce or soy sauce for dipping

How Much Time Will You Need?

This delightful dip takes about 15 minutes to prepare and 20-25 minutes to bake. While the dip is baking, you can make the wonton chips, which only takes about 10 minutes. In total, you’ll spend about 40-50 minutes to create this tasty treat!

Step-by-Step Instructions:

1. Prepare the Dip:

In a medium bowl, combine the softened cream cheese, crab meat, sour cream, mayonnaise, Worcestershire sauce, soy sauce, garlic powder, onion powder, and sugar. Mix everything together until it’s smooth and creamy. You want it to be well combined!

2. Add Cheese and Green Onions:

Now, fold in the shredded cheese and the sliced green onions, saving a little bit of green onion for garnishing later. This little touch will make it even nicer when you serve it!

3. Transfer to Baking Dish:

Spoon the creamy mixture into a small oven-safe dish or a ramekin, spreading it evenly across the top. Make sure the bottom is well covered!

4. Bake the Dip:

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Once it’s hot, pop the dip in the oven and bake it uncovered for about 20-25 minutes. You’re waiting for that top to become melted and golden brown—yum!

5. Make the Crispy Wonton Chips:

While the dip is baking, it’s time to prepare the wonton chips. Heat vegetable oil in a deep pan or fryer to about 350°F (175°C). Cut the wonton wrappers into triangles or your preferred shape.

6. Fry Wonton Chips:

Fry the wonton triangles in batches for about 1-2 minutes or until they turn golden brown and crispy. Once they’re done, use a slotted spoon to remove them and let them drain on paper towels. If you’d like, sprinkle them lightly with salt while they’re still hot!

7. Serve:

When the dip is ready, take it out of the oven, garnish it with the reserved green onions, and serve it immediately with the crispy wonton chips on the side. Everyone will love this combo!

8. Optional:

If you want to add a little extra flavor, offer sweet chili sauce or soy sauce for dipping. It complements the dip perfectly!

Can I Use Low-Fat Ingredients in This Dip?

Absolutely! You can substitute with low-fat cream cheese, sour cream, and mayonnaise for a lighter version. Just keep in mind that the flavor and creaminess might slightly change, but it will still be delicious!

What’s the Best Way to Store Leftovers?

Store any leftover dip in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. The wonton chips can be stored in a separate container at room temperature. Just reheat the dip in the oven for a warm treat!

Can I Prepare the Dip Ahead of Time?

Yes! You can mix the dip ingredients and refrigerate it up to a day in advance. Just bake it right before serving. This makes it super convenient for parties!

What Other Dipping Options Work Well?

In addition to crispy wonton chips, you can serve this dip with fresh vegetables like carrot sticks or cucumber slices. Breadsticks or pita chips are also great choices for dipping!
